We are excited to welcome internationally renowned Master Craftsman Oscar Urruela Sacristán, who will be leading an immersive workshop on Trabadillo—a traditional Spanish plastering technique that artfully combines gypsum and lime. With its unique blend, Trabadillo enhances the strengths of both materials, offering remarkable creative versatility. This technique allows for the building of plaster in substantial volume, making it ideal for sculptural work, architectural detailing, and richly expressive finishes. Under Oscar’s expert guidance, participants will explore the full artistic and structural potential of this timeless craft.

Oscar  belongs to the third generation of stucco masters. He learned the trade from his father in the workshop and on site, developing with him a multitude of new and restoration jobs, especially in the north of Spain.

He has worked in hotels, theatres, institutional buildings, commercial premises and private homes. Using techniques such as scagliola, lime stucco, plaster stucco, stone restoration etc. He has a deep understanding of traditional materials and techniques, which allows him to also experiment with new textures and colours. After the retirement of his teacher, he began a new stage in which he combines his need for experimentation and exploration with different natural and traditional materials in the search for new application techniques. With the continuity of work on site, undergoing

a transmutation towards a more contemporary vision of the finishes. He has also begun a creative phase researching in the fields of art and sculpture using the experience in different techniques and materials acquired over the years. Oscar participates in both collective and solo art exhibitions in different European cities and countries.

Workshop Details

Practical Sessions:

  • Appropriate supports (wall surfaces) and their​ preparation (union bridges)
  • Formulation of​ Trabadillo plasters with​ local raw material
  • Retardants
  • Additives – aggregates,​ brick powder, clays,​ oxides & fibres
  • Application method and​ creative possibilities
  • Polished & burnished​ finishes
  • Treatments and​ protections – Oils &​ Waxes etc

We will make various​ examples in small​ format on a table. We will then move on​ to the wall where we​ will develop medium-sized samples and a​ large-format artistic​ mural combining the different techniques​ acquired. In the course we will practice several​ samples using different​ composition techniques and different decorative​ styles.

A Word From Oscar

This Trabadillo workshop is intended as a guide with which confidence and creativity are enhanced, avoiding being merely applicators of a product, it is about experimenting and finding. In order to expand our definition of a lime plasters and flooring we will explore with different aerial (quicklime) and semi-hydrated limes, gypsums of different hardnesses, natural pigments, oxides and earth, natural glues or bones, aggregates of different types and granularity. With these ingredients we will create different finishes, both traditional and more modern, applicable in different loads (thicknesses) from 1mm to 3 cm and on different supports such as stone, painted surfaces, earthen walls, wood, lime and cement mortar. We will see how the Trabadillos can be the perfect natural candidate to replace micro-cements (terrazzo) and other industrial materials.

During this four day architectural workshop we will develop a variety finishes on different supports (wall and floor surfaces) which we will prepare to receive the plasters. By playing with the base materials we will add extra aggregates to suit. We will further combine the Trabadillos together with clays, various aggregates and fibres creating smooth surfaces or organic curves as we wish. To finish our Trabadillo we will experiment with protectors, consolidators and treatments (water repellents, soaps, oils, silicates and ceramic nanoparticles). We will learn the appropriate application techniques, as well as we carry out different finishes applied over various bases for both exterior and interior.. Experimentation with the addition of aggregates such as chamottes / surki (groundbrick), clays and fibres, will allow us to expand our creative possibilities.

Mastering the Art of Plaster Mixes & Finishes

It is important to note this is not a workshop to learn the technique of using a trowel. Oscar is an exceptionally talented Master Craftsman with immense knowledge to share in a short period of time. This workshop will focus on imparting the knowledge of how to create unique plaster recipes. Those wanting to learn how to use a trowel may consider joining one of our other lime plaster workshops where we focus on these techniques in greater detail.
